I am hoping to learn how to utilize the ERProfiling information I am now viewing.

After the Main/Login page the Current Situation page comes up in 5000ms.

Profiler: 5122.11ms; SQL: 52% (84); D2W: 0% (0); T/I/A: 0% / 85% / 14%

Where is the bottleneck?

I look with BBEdit at the SQL info from the ERProfiling bar on the bottom of the page and it doesn't look too skewed in any one place.

ChuckH, or others,  (I am the beggar here), could I email a zip'd .txt file, it's about three screens (sure like my re-furbished 30" Apple monitor) of the ERProfiling info via private email?

I also get an error of unknown affect: (I'm not using any form of WOWebService*) when I run with the profiler invoked.

GluonJ Error:
cannot transform a class:
com.webobjects.appserver._private.WOWebServiceRequestHandler
  by javassist.gluonj.WeaveException:
While transforming com.webobjects.appserver._private.WOWebServiceRequestHandler,
not found: com.webobjects.webservices.support._private.WOWSSupport$Delegate
